LASU bursar slumps, died while on bank queue to collect N5000
152
SHARES
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on WhatsAppShare on Telegram

A Deputy Bursar Mr Johnson Adesola Ademola AKA Prof of Lagos State University LASU slumped and died at noon on Monday  20 February 2023 at LASU Wema Bank .

Eyewitness account told newspot that Mr Ademola died while on a queue to collect  N 5000 of new naira notes.

He was said to have been on the queue as early as 6 am. without taking his breakfast. ” We did not notice him complaining but we saw was him going down.  Sympathizers rushed to  apply first aid treatment but gave up the ghost. What an irony of fate for a bursar dying while waiting for N5000″
His body has been moved to the mortuary for autopsy.

A statement from the EXCO of the institution reads:

•TRANSITION
The EXCO regrets to announce the sudden demise of Mr Adesola Johnson ( fondly called Prof ) this afternoon at the University Health Centre. His body has been deposited in a morgue pending information on funeral rites and interment.

In line with our tradition, services at the Club will be shut down tomorrow in honour of the late committed member of our dear Club

We pray that God will receive his soul and grant him a place in paradise.
While we must try to comfort ourselves and request God to grant his family the fortitude to bear this irreparable loss, please, bear with us for any inconvenience that this may cause .
